Lines Matching refs:dest
90 /* getting dest for the given pipeid */
92 /* getting overlay.pipeid for the given dest */
93 int getPipeId(utils::eDest dest);
95 void setSource(const utils::PipeArgs args, utils::eDest dest);
96 void setCrop(const utils::Dim& d, utils::eDest dest);
97 void setColor(const uint32_t color, utils::eDest dest);
98 void setTransform(const int orientation, utils::eDest dest);
99 void setPosition(const utils::Dim& dim, utils::eDest dest);
100 void setVisualParams(const MetaData_t& data, utils::eDest dest);
101 bool commit(utils::eDest dest);
102 bool queueBuffer(int fd, uint32_t offset, utils::eDest dest);
105 bool sessionInProgress(utils::eDest dest);
107 bool isSessionEnded(utils::eDest dest);
109 void startSession(utils::eDest dest);
218 static utils::eMdpPipeType getPipeType(utils::eDest dest);
219 static const char* getDestStr(utils::eDest dest);
400 inline utils::eMdpPipeType Overlay::PipeBook::getPipeType(utils::eDest dest) {
401 return pipeTypeLUT[(int)dest];
404 inline void Overlay::startSession(utils::eDest dest) {
405 mPipeBook[(int)dest].mSession = PipeBook::START;
408 inline bool Overlay::sessionInProgress(utils::eDest dest) {
409 return (mPipeBook[(int)dest].mSession == PipeBook::START);
412 inline bool Overlay::isSessionEnded(utils::eDest dest) {
413 return (mPipeBook[(int)dest].mSession == PipeBook::END);
416 inline const char* Overlay::PipeBook::getDestStr(utils::eDest dest) {
417 switch(getPipeType(dest)) {